If you want a shoe that "always" looks cool in photos and in real life, the "Air Jordan 1 Low" is a safe bet. If you're after a simple, clean sneaker – look no further than this Air Jordan 1 Low. The 'White/Black' combo is timeless, and the build quality here is pretty consistent. On foot, they're lightweight and feel secure. The major pro? Ultimate versatility. The con? That classic Jordan 1 sole is pretty stiff initially. I'd recommend these to anyone building a versatile sneaker rotation, but not to someone seeking all-day, walking-on-air comfort. Looking at this "Jordan 1 Low" 'Craft' version side-by-side with the OG... you can see the upgraded materials immediately. The leather is softer, the stitching details are cool. On foot, that quality translates to a slightly plusher feel. Is it worth the extra "$20-30 USD"? If you appreciate details and better materials, 100%. If you just want the look, the standard version is perfectly fine. It just depends on your budget and priorities. Unboxing this 'Court Purple' pair right now. Visually? It pops. The "nike air jordan 1 low" really lets the colors shine without the high-top collar. On feet, the break-in is real – expect some initial stiffness. For me, the biggest pro is its versatility in the "Jordan" line-up. It's a sleek, summer-ready alternative. Just know: the materials can feel a bit basic. If you're cool with that for ~$100 USD, it's a win.
